What Are Surgical Instruments?

Surgical instruments are devices specially designed to assist during surgical operations. They help in cutting, holding, clamping, retracting, and suturing tissues. Common surgical tools include scalpels, forceps, scissors, retractors, and needle holders—all vital for various surgical tasks.

Different Types of Surgical Instruments

  • Cutting Instruments: Such as scalpels and surgical scissors for making precise incisions.

  • Grasping Instruments: Including forceps and clamps to securely hold tissues.

  • Retracting Instruments: Designed to keep surgical sites open for better access.

  • Suturing Instruments: Needle holders and sutures used for closing wounds.

Why Quality Surgical Instruments Matter

High-quality instruments are made from durable materials like surgical-grade stainless steel, ensuring sharpness, longevity, and resistance to corrosion. Using premium surgical tools reduces complications, increases procedural efficiency, and improves patient outcomes.
